Transaction 0534e206bf220f760b74aa71524aae0461f87e2ab0d7d4097eb421588b12a54d
1 Input
2 Outputs
- 0534e206bf220f760b74aa71524aae0461f87e2ab0d7d4097eb421588b12a54d:0
- 0534e206bf220f760b74aa71524aae0461f87e2ab0d7d4097eb421588b12a54d:1
value 7510000
address 33DEmXLAwzUcuxx3gPHUmvT9aFC9NuPM8J
value 1276561
address 19nLr8EE1HD5DvpoSc5QCBtSdw9HhWR8VL